LM75A Digital Temperature Sensor for Antminer + Whatsminer Hashboards

The LM75A is a high-precision digital temperature sensor IC designed for Antminer S19, S19 Pro+ Hydro, L9 and Whatsminer hashboards. The reliable I²C 2-wire interface delivers 9-bit digital temperature readings — vital input for the miner's thermal management loop and hashboard throttling logic.

Wide operating range from -55 °C to +125 °C covers the full mining thermal envelope. Up to 8 devices on a single 2-wire bus via I²C address selection — scalable for multi-hashboard chassis with distributed temperature monitoring.

Typical Failure Modes Solved

  • Bogus temperature readings — miner logs report 0 °C or 125 °C constantly.
  • Thermal-throttle stuck on — control board derates hashboard incorrectly.
  • Sensor not ACK on I²C bus — chip dead after a thermal event.
  • Production refurbishment — bulk sensor stock for hashboard rework lines.

FAQ — LM75A Temperature Sensor

Q: LM75 vs LM75A — interchangeable?
A: Functionally similar; LM75A has tighter accuracy + wider supply range. For OEM-spec repair, match the silk marking exactly.

Q: 9-bit resolution enough for hashboard?
A: 9-bit gives 0.5 °C resolution — plenty for thermal-throttle decisions. Higher-resolution sensors (12-bit TMP102 etc.) exist when finer measurement is needed.
